Secrets to Navigating High-Conflict Cases Successfully


Listen Later

Join us for a compelling conversation with Pennsylvania Family Law Attorney Beth Tibbot, as we explore the intricate connections between psychology, family law, and navigating high-conflict situations. Beth's unique journey from a psychology graduate to a seasoned family lawyer provides invaluable insights into the challenges and revelations within the legal system. Listen in as she shares her experiences and the critical turning point that propelled her toward a career in family law, despite her initial reservations. This episode is a must-listen for anyone interested in the transformational power of advocacy and the role of personal passion in finding one's calling.

The intricacies of legal battles are often fraught with emotional turmoil, especially when manipulation and narcissism come into play. Discover how to recognize the signs of gaslighting, the nuances of truth, and the importance of integrity in legal representation. We discuss strategies for clients to assess an attorney's expertise in handling narcissistic behavior and the significance of attorneys who are honest about their limitations. We shed light on the balance between being informed and not being misled, providing guidance on navigating these delicate situations with a clear head and a strong sense of self.

Money matters and clear communication take center stage as we delve into the dynamics of support and transparency within legal cases. Hear about the importance of responsible financial stewardship from lawyers and the benefits of regular client-attorney check-ins. This episode also touches on self-representation, the empowerment of moving beyond victimhood, and the risks associated with certain custody case strategies. We wrap up with thoughtful advice for managing post-separation family interactions and ensuring that children's needs remain a priority. Tune in for a heartfelt and informative session that will resonate with anyone facing the complexities of family law.
